Al-Shifa Hospital medical infrastructure recovery
Overview
Medical infrastructure at Al-Shifa Hospital in the Gaza Strip has faced significant degradation due to military operations and blockades on spare parts. Initially, hospital engineers attempted to maintain functionality by repurposing parts from broken diagnostic equipment to repair machines such as ultrasound and mobile X-ray units.
Following these local repair efforts, the humanitarian organization IHH completed a comprehensive repair of the hospital’s Interventional Radiology Department. The reopened department is expected to serve between 6,000 and 8,000 patients monthly, providing critical surgical interventions amidst broader challenges to Gaza’s healthcare system, including inadequate sanitation and limited medical supplies.
